Westwood T1200 electromagnet disengaged for no reason?

I was using my Westwood T1200 when the electromagnet just disengaged and would not switch back on. I can hear a solenoid clicking under the dash but it is not kicking in the big 'clunk' that engages the cutter. Any ideas please. H

So the relay is clicking but it is not switching the electromagnet. Check the supply to the relay contact and that the power is getting from the relay to the electromagnet and that the earth return from the electromagnet is OK.

Follow the power!
